Maximo Park top the NME Chart

Rock'N'Roll Riot stars cruise to victory

Maximo Park have topped the NME Chart tonight (October 30) with ‘Apply Some Pressure’.

The art-rockers’ re-release has ousted The Rakes with their re-release, ’22 Grand Job’, which drops to two.

New entries on the chart come from Young Knives, Duels and Humanzi.

This week’s Top Ten is:

1. Maximo Park – ‘Apply Some Pressure’
2. The Rakes – ‘22 Grand Job’
3. We Are Scientists – ‘The Great Escape’
4. Nine Black Alps – ‘Just Friends’
5. The Subways – ‘No Goodbyes’
6. Test Icicles – ‘Circle Square Triangle’
7. Young Knives – ‘The Decision’
8. Arctic Monkeys – ‘I Bet You Look Good On The Dancefloor’
9. Duels – ‘Pressure On You’
10. Humanzi – ‘Fix The Cracks’
